Consumer Narrative
I opened an account with Capitol One Bank online. I made a typo in my Social Security Number. To correct this problem I was required to submit a W9 online. I did submit the W9 ; however, I went into the branch with my social security card, 1099, letters from Social Security and other tax forms but -- -despite asking me to bring these documents and come back with other documents -- -Capitol One has refused to allow me to access my accounts ; though my pay was directly deposited and thus I am unable to pay rent or other bills.
